POTS, PRI or SIP ?

Analog Telephone Lines, also called Plain old telephone service (POTS) is voice-grade telephone service employing analog signal transmission over copper loops. POTS was the standard service offering from telephone companies from 1876 until 1988 when the now-obsolete Integrated Services Digital Network (ISDN) Basic Rate Interface (BRI) was introduced, followed by cellular telephone systems, and Voice over IP (VoIP).

POTS remains the basic form of residential and small business service connection to the telephone network in many parts of the world. The term reflects the technology that has been available since the introduction of the public telephone system in the late 19th century, in a form mostly unchanged despite the introduction of Touch-Tone dialing, electronic telephone exchanges and fiber-optic communication into the public switched telephone network (PSTN).

The Primary Rate Interface (PRI) was first defined in 1988 and is still popular today with traditional service providers.

PRI used to be the standard for providing telecommunication services to offices. It is based on the T-carrier (T1) line in the US and Canada, and the E-carrier (E1) line in Europe. The T1 line consists of 24 channels, while an E1 has 32.

Session Initiation Protocol (SIP) trunking has been commercially available since the early 2000’s.

SIP trunking is a Voice over Internet Protocol (VoIP) standard by which Cloud service providers deliver telephone services and unified communications to customers equipped with SIP capable telephone systems. (IP-PBX)

The architecture of SIP trunking provides a partitioning of the Unified Communications network into two different domains of expertise:

Private Domain: a VoIP solution created on the customer’s network.

Public Domain: a VoIP access solution to the Public Switched Telephone Network (PSTN) in the Cloud

The interconnection between the two domains must occur through a SIP trunk.

Copper & Fiber Optic Network Data Cabling

Proper installation of data cabling (network cabling) is imperative for successful businesses.

Businesses of all types have few stand alone devices, and data cabling is necessary to interconnect them.

There are two main types of network data cabling, copper and fiber optic.

Commercial Grade Network Cabling: Providing commercial grade network cabling throughout a business office involves the installation of a collection of connectors, connecting hardware and cables using unshielded twisted pair (UTP), screened (foil) unshielded twisted pair (F/UTP), shielded twisted pair (STP), or multi-mode or single-mode fiber optics

Unshielded Twisted Pair Wiring: UTP cables come in a variety of grades for different applications.

Screened (Foil) Unshielded Twisted Pair Wiring: Category 6A F/UTP cabling prevents alien crosstalk through a cable shield.  The cable design resists deformation and allows less restrictive installation practices.  The smaller cable diameter offers a greater pathway fill density.  Connectors in flat, angled and keystone versions are designed with simple grounding in mind.

Shielded with Foil Twisted Pair Wiring: S/FTP cables are copper cables well suited for network cabling in buildings that are exposed to high electrical interference or frequent radio transmissions.

Fiber Optic Wiring: Fiber optic network cabling is very common for data centers and back-b one cabling. Fiber optic cabling is available in single-mode and multi-mode forms.  A mode is the path a ray of light follows while traveling down a fiber cable.  Multi-mode fiber allows more than one mode of light. Common multimode core sizes are 50 µm and 62.5 µm.  Single-mode fiber allows for only one pathway, or mode, of light to travel within the fiber. The core size is typically 8.3-10 µm.

Copper Cabling: Standards are designated as Category 5e, Category 6, Augmented Category 6, Category 7, Class D, Class E and Class F and FA This numbering system refers to the specifications defined by committees of ISO, ATM, TIA, CSA, CENELEC and JSA/JSI. The ANSI / TIA / EIA-568 standard, for example, is a telecommunications cabling standard for commercial buildings covering Category 5e, 6 and 6A.

Data Transfer Speeds: As the categories grow from 5e to 7, the speeds of data transfer over network cabling increases as well as the headroom for advanced network applications. For instance, Category 5e network cabling is rated to 100 MHz, standards compliant Category 7 cables provide 600 MHz data transfer rates and Class FA go to 1000MHz.

Avaya IP Office R10 IP500V2 Control Unit

Avaya IP Office 500 Version 2 (IP500 V2) Control Unit (not virtualized)

IP500 V2 is a modular communications solution that scales from 2 to 384 extensions and up to 1000 subscribers over 32 sites in a Small Community Network (SCN).

IP500 V2 supports traditional analog and digital desk phones as well as IP and SIP based desk phones.

Because it supports various types of trunk options like Analog, BRI, PRI (T1/E1), and SIP, the IP500 V2 is the ideal solution that satisfies the needs of the small and medium business.

With IP Office Preferred Edition and Unified Communications Module (UCM) installed in IP500 V2 system, or with an external applications server, additional unified communications features can be enabled like one-X Portal, Avaya Communicator, and Collaboration.

IP500 V2 can be operated in a stand-alone model or deployed as a gateway for Branch deployment to Avaya Aura or as an expansion unit to IP Office Server Edition or Select.

Avaya IP Office – Location Time Zones

Location Time Zone is a feature (as of R9.1) configured in the Location page in Manager to assign a time zone to a group of phones.

This is useful for remote ‘remote worker’ sites typical of Hosted IP Office deployments and it applies the correct local time to a user’s phone, voicemails, call logs, user rights, and more.

This primary setting can be applied to any extension type, not just H.323.

This feature is available on Essential Edition, Preferred Edition, Server Edition, and IP Office Select.

SIP Trunks Save local Drug/Alcohol Rehab company 40 Percent on Monthly Phone Bill

Intermedia and Avaya IP Office Provide Seamless 5-Office SIP Trunking Solution

Background

Intermedia partner Efficient Communication Solutions, Inc. (ECS) was presented with a unique challenge. Their client, a local Drug/Alcohol Rehab company, was looking to further grow their business, but management of a mishmash of voice carriers and telephone systems had become a nightmare, and was holding them back.

Spread across 5 offices and geographic locations, the customer knew they had to get things centralized if they were going to continue scaling operations.

Challenge

When the customer turned to ECS, its offices had analog lines. Each office required a separate telephone system for dial tone services, resulting in a multitude of hardware configuration and management complexities.

Further, this expensive hodgepodge of voice systems lacked the centralized administration, scalability, and feature consistency that ECS’ client so desperately needed.

The customer wanted an internet-based phone system from a single carrier with a proven track record that would simplify management, reduce costs, and deliver a unified experience for their employees…all without introducing business disruption.

Solution

ECS presented the customer with an Intermedia SIP Trunking solution supporting Avaya’s IP Office platform. Intermedia met the customer’s wish list and then some.

Following a series of compliance tests performed by DevConnect to verify Avaya IP Office 9.1 system compatibility, ECS conducted the migration, tackling one office location at a time.

The Intermedia/Avaya IP Office solution allowed the customer to:

  • • attain centralized system administration
  • • get rid of analog gateways required for local service
  • • control outbound Caller ID, enabling employees to take their DIDs when moving offices
  • • give all employees access to the same service features

Final Results

The customer has dramatically reduced its number of phone lines and related costs. No more paying for an inflated quantity of lines to handle peak levels of business across every office. By dynamically sharing SIP Trunks, the customer is achieving a 40 percent savings on its phone bill with Intermedia.

As a result of the cost savings provided by Intermedia, the customer’s hardware investment will be recouped in just over 18 months.

Now that the customer’s phone system is easily managed from one central location and from one provider with one monthly statement, the Drug/Alcohol Rehab company is enjoying the benefits as the company continues with its growth & expansion.

Structured Cabling

Structured cabling is building or campus telecommunications cabling infrastructure that is used for low voltage voice and/or data transmissions.

Overview

Structured cabling design and installation is governed by a set of standards that specify wiring data centers and offices for data or voice communications using various kinds of cable, most commonly category 5e (CAT5e), category 6 (CAT6), and fiber optic cabling and modular connectors.

These standards define how to lay the cabling in various topologies in order to meet the needs of the customer, typically using a central patch panel (which is normally 19 inch rack-mounted), from where each modular connection can be used as needed.

Each outlet is then patched into a network switch (normally also rack-mounted) for network use or into an IP or PBX (private branch exchange) telephone system patch panel.

Structured cabling is the design and installation of cabling systems that will support multiple hardware systems and be suitable for today’s needs and those of the future.

It is common to color code patch panel cables to identify the type of connection, though structured cabling standards do not require it except in the demarcation wall field.

Cabling standards demand that all eight conductors in Cat5e/6/6A cable are connected, resisting the temptation to ‘double-up’ or use one cable for both voice and data. IP phone systems, however, can run the telephone and the computer on the same wires.

Regardless of copper cable type (Cat5e/Cat6/Cat6A) the maximum distance is 90m for the permanent link installation and an allowance for 10m of patch cords at the ends combined.

Cat5e and Cat6 can both effectively run PoE applications up to 90m. However, due to power dissipation there is better performance and power efficiently with Cat6A cabling running POE devices if being incorporated into a new design.

Structured cabling falls into six subsystems

Entrance facilities; is the point where the telephone company network ends and connects with the on-premises wiring

Equipment rooms; house equipment and wiring consolidation points that serve the users inside the building or campus

Backbone cabling; connects between the equipment/telecom rooms, called backbone because the rooms are typically on different floors

Horizontal cabling; wiring can be IW (inside wiring) or plenum cabling and connects telecom rooms to individual outlets or work areas on the floor, usually through the wire-ways, conduits or ceiling spaces of each floor

Telecom rooms; connects between the backbone cabling and horizontal cabling

Work-area components; connect end-user equipment to outlets of the horizontal cabling system.
